Exploring the Aesthetic and Functional Aspects of Perforated Sheet Patterns


Perforated sheets have emerged as one of the most innovative materials in various industries, significantly impacting architecture, interior design, and industrial applications. Characterized by a series of holes punched or stamped into the sheet metal, these materials combine functionality with aesthetic appeal, offering both practical benefits and creative possibilities. This article delves into the significance of perforated sheet patterns, their applications, and the design elements that make them so attractive.


The Versatility of Perforated Sheets


Perforated sheets are made from various materials, including metals, plastics, and composites. Their versatile nature allows them to be tailored for numerous applications, ranging from sound insulation to air circulation. Architects and designers have increasingly incorporated perforated sheets into modern buildings, utilizing them for facades, ceilings, and partitions. The patterns of perforation create not only a visually striking effect but also facilitate functionality, such as controlling light flow and providing ventilation.


In the realm of industrial applications, perforated sheets are invaluable. They are often used in filtration systems, where the size and distribution of holes can be designed to allow for the passage of certain materials while filtering out unwanted substances. This characteristic is crucial in several sectors, including automotive, aerospace, and food processing, where precise filtration is essential for both safety and efficiency.


Aesthetic Appeal of Patterns


The design of perforated sheets offers a remarkable opportunity for creativity. Patterns can range from simple linear holes to intricate geometric designs, enabling the incorporation of branding elements or cultural motifs. This customization transforms a simple sheet of metal into a unique design element that can enhance the visual appeal of any space. For instance, decorative perforated panels can serve as art installations that play with light and shadow, creating dynamic visual experiences in public spaces or galleries.

Moreover, perforated sheets can also contribute to sustainability efforts. By allowing natural light to penetrate spaces while maintaining privacy, these sheets can reduce the need for artificial lighting, thus lowering energy consumption. Additionally, they can be made from recycled materials or designed to minimize material waste during manufacturing, aligning with the growing trend towards sustainability in design.


Functionality Meets Design


The intersection of functionality and design in perforated sheets is particularly evident in their use for public buildings and urban furniture. For example, parks and recreational areas often feature perforated metal benches or shelters that combine durability with striking designs. These elements not only serve their primary purpose but also enhance the overall aesthetic of the environment, inviting people to gather and enjoy the space.


In commercial settings, perforated sheets can also be employed in a variety of applications, such as branding, signage, and display systems. The ability to print graphics or text onto the perforated surface adds another layer of customization, making it an effective medium for conveying messages or promoting products. This approach allows businesses to stand out in competitive markets through visually appealing displays that capture attention.
